Synopsis

Set in a tenement building, the story follows a lonely, confirmed bachelor who lives in a room directly across the hall from a stern, unmarried woman. The two are frequently disturbed by children who run wild through the corridors, playing pranks on them. Their lives are changed when a young girl from an upper floor, now orphaned, brings them together and begins to lift the gloom from their lives.
